Freezing rain and icy roads led to a serious T-bone collision involving a semi-truck and a pickup west of Powers Lake Saturday evening.
According to the North Dakota Highway Patrol, a 56-year-old Powers Lake man was seriously injured when his Chevy pickup lost control on Highway 50 and crossed into the path of an oncoming Kenworth semi. The 54-year-old semi driver from Idaho sustained minor injuries in the crash.
Authorities confirmed that neither driver was wearing a seat belt at the time of the accident. The crash occurred as much of western North Dakota experienced a wave of freezing rain that left rural highways slick and dangerous.
